What is Akiflow?
Akiflow is an AI-powered all-in-one productivity planner that unifies calendars, tasks, and agendas from multiple sources into a single dashboard for time blocking and daily planning. It serves as a desktop-first command center that combines comprehensive task management with advanced scheduling capabilities, featuring extensive integrations with popular productivity tools. The platform focuses on reducing context switching by consolidating tasks from email, chat, and other tools into one unified workspace.
🌟 Key Features of Akiflow
✦Time Blocking: Core feature with drag-and-drop scheduling, time slots with recurrence, color-coding, and conflict detection for focused productivity periods.
✦Unified Inbox: Consolidates tasks from email, chat, and other tools with automatic imports from Gmail, Slack, Asana, Trello, Outlook, and more.
✦AI-Powered Planning: Intelligent task scheduling, natural language input processing, and automated task creation from various sources.
✦Command Bar: Fast keyboard-driven workflow for quick actions, task capture, editing, and scheduling with minimal mouse usage for maximum efficiency.
✦Natural Language Input: Create tasks and events using natural language processing (e.g., 'Next Monday 2pm') for intuitive task management.
✦Comprehensive Task Management: Features drag-and-drop, snooze, bulk actions, recurrence, tags, projects, priorities, statuses, and task history tracking.
What is Apple Reminders?
Apple Reminders is a free to-do and reminder app from Apple that lets you create tasks, group them into lists, and get notified at specific times, locations, or contexts, synced via iCloud across your Apple devices. It offers features like subtasks, tags, attachments, and collaboration on shared lists. While excellent for basic task management and Apple ecosystem integration, it has limited third-party integrations and some usability quirks.
🌟 Key Features of Apple Reminders
✦Simple Interface: Apple Reminders offers a clean and intuitive interface, making it easy for users to create and manage tasks.
✦Location-based Reminders: Users can set reminders that are triggered by their location, such as reminding to buy something when near a specific store.
✦Integration with Siri: The app integrates seamlessly with Siri, allowing users to create reminders through voice commands.
✦Shared Lists: It allows sharing of lists with other Apple users, facilitating collaborative task management.
✦Tags and Smart Lists: Users can organize tasks with tags and create smart lists for filtering and organization.
✦Attachments and Subtasks: The app supports adding attachments like photos and creating nested subtasks for better task structure.

🔗 Integrations
Akiflow
Google Calendar, Outlook, Gmail, Slack, Asana, Notion, Todoist, ClickUp, Trello, Jira, GitHub, Microsoft To Do, Linear, Zoom, Zapier, IFTTT
Apple Reminders
iCloud, Siri, Apple Calendar, Safari, Notes, Maps, Contacts, Google (via Internet Accounts), Microsoft Exchange, Things
💰 Pricing Comparison
Akiflow
$19 per month, paid annually
Pro Monthly: $34 per month (billed monthly), Pro Yearly: $19 per month (billed annually, saving 44%). 7-day free trial available. No free plan.
Apple Reminders
Free
Free (uses iCloud storage - 5GB free, additional storage from $0.99/mo for 50GB)
💡 Things to Consider
When Choosing Akiflow
→You're a Time-Blocking Enthusiast: Akiflow excels for users who prefer detailed daily planning with manual control over their schedule and want to consolidate tasks from multiple tools.
→You Have a Complex Workflow with Multiple Integrations: If your productivity depends on integrating Gmail, Slack, Asana, Trello, and other tools, Akiflow's extensive integration capabilities shine.
→You Prefer Detailed Planning and Time Management: Akiflow’s focus on detailed scheduling and time management might be more suited to your needs if you have a complex, busy schedule.
When Choosing Apple Reminders
→You Value Simplicity: Ideal for those who want a straightforward, easy-to-use task manager without complex features.
→Deep Integration with Apple Ecosystem: Perfect for users who are heavily invested in Apple products and enjoy seamless integration with iOS and macOS.
→Basic to Moderate Task Management Needs: If your requirements include lists, tags, subtasks, and sharing but don't need advanced project management features, Apple Reminders is sufficient.
